Increase in MBBS fee in all 13 GMERS run medical colleges of Gujarat

Gujarat Medical Education & Research Society (GMERS) run all 13 medical colleges across Gujarat have increased fees for academic year 2024-25 MBBS course.

The fee for government quota seats shall be Rs. 5.50 lakh, for management quota it shall be Rs. 17 lakh while for NRI quota seats it shall be 25,000 USD annually.

The students who pass MBBS through government quota seats shall need to serve GMERS for one year. If they fail to do so, they will need to pay Rs. 2 lakh.

13 GMERS run medical collages are located at Sola, Gotri, Gandhinagar, Valsad, Dharpur-Patan, Himmatnagar, Junagadh, Vadnagar, Rajpipla-Narmada, Navsari, Porbandar, Godhra-Panchmahal and Morbi.

There are total 2100 seats in these colleges, of which 75 percent government quota seats have 1500 State and 75 all India quota. There are 10% management quota seats numbering total 210. 15% NRI quota seats are total 315.
